Rebels take 4 villages south of Aleppo, air strikes kill 6

(Zaman Al Wasl)- Syrian rebels on Friday have taken control of 4 villages in the southern countryside of Aleppo province, the Revolution Local Coordination Committees said.

Rebels have captured villages of Makhala, Tel tajer, Kherbat Kousaand Hemaira after heavy clashes with regime troops and their allied fighters from Iran and Hezbollah militia, the Committees said.  An Iranian fighter was held captive by rebels, added.

The northern countryside has also witnessed fierce fighting near the border town of Azaz.

A suspected Russian air strike has killed 3 people near Bab al Salamah border crossing with Turkey near Azaz town.

Also, three people,
including two children, were killed in regime air strike on al Dadat village in Aleppo, the Syrian Network for Human Rights said.

Inside Aleppo city, clashes reported between regime troops backed by Lebanese Hezbollah militants and rebels in Jamiyat al Zahraa neighborhood.

In their turn, Syrian Turkmen rebels have recaptured Burj Zahiyah mountain in Mount Turkmen late on Thursday after a fierce fighting with regime troops near the Turkish border.

In eastern Syria, opposition groups said a new wave of airstrikes on ISIS’s stronghold city of Raqqa has killed at least eight people, including five children.

It wasn’t immediately clear who carried out the airstrikes Friday.

 Since 2011, four million Syrians have fled abroad. Millions more have been internally displaced, while at least 250,000 have been killed.
